Choosing the Wrong Size Water Heater

When it comes to installing a water heater, have you considered how crucial the right size is for your home?

Choosing the wrong size can lead to inadequate hot water supply or excessive energy costs. If you pick a tank that’s too small, you’ll find yourself running out of hot water during showers or dishwashing. On the flip side, a tank that’s too large not only wastes energy but also costs more upfront.

To determine the correct size, think about your household’s hot water needs. Factors like the number of family members, peak usage times, and the types of appliances you use all play a role.

Ignoring Local Plumbing Codes

Ignoring local plumbing codes can lead to costly mistakes and potential hazards during your water heater installation. These codes exist to guarantee safety, efficiency, and environmental protection. If you ignore them, you might face fines or worse, create unsafe conditions in your home.

Before starting your installation, familiarize yourself with the regulations in El Cajon, CA. This includes requirements for permits, drainage, and seismic bracing. Not following these guidelines couldn’t only jeopardize your safety but also void any warranties on your new water heater.

Neglecting Proper Ventilation

Proper ventilation is vital for any water heater installation, as it guarantees safe operation and efficiency. Without adequate ventilation, harmful gases like carbon monoxide can accumulate, posing serious health risks to you and your family.

It’s fundamental to verify that your water heater has a proper venting system in place, allowing exhaust gases to escape safely outside.

When installing your water heater, pay attention to the location and type of ventilation required. Each model may have specific ventilation needs, so consult the manufacturer’s guidelines. If you’re unsure, don’t hesitate to reach out to a professional for help.

Inadequate ventilation can lead to decreased efficiency, higher energy bills, and potential damage to your home.

Failing to Insulate Pipes

Insulating your water heater pipes is a crucial step that’s often overlooked during installation. When you skip this important task, you risk losing heat, which means your water heater has to work harder and use more energy. This can lead to higher utility bills and reduced efficiency over time.

By insulating the pipes, you maintain the water temperature longer, ultimately saving you money. Plus, it helps prevent condensation, reducing the risk of mold and mildew in your home.

Don’t forget that insulation additionally protects your pipes from freezing during colder months, which can lead to costly repairs.

Take a few extra minutes to wrap your hot and cold water pipes with insulation sleeves or tape. It’s a small investment that pays off in energy savings and peace of mind.
